The regional center is not the center of paradise, but a small settlement, lost in the Orenburg steppes. the bus station, where regular buses arrive from all over the area, is a place of meeting and parting. This is where Radik, the protagonist of the story, comes to meet his older sister Rita, who is to take custody of him and his brothers and sisters. A large amount of money falls into the hands of the boy, which he wants to appropriate. But money is always a temptation. And temptation is where the main plot of humanity began.
